Golf courses using dynamic pricing engines report revenue increases of twenty to twenty five percent overall.

AI driven pace of play systems reduce golf round times by fifteen to twenty minutes per round.
Autonomous mowers enable golf facilities to reallocate forty percent of labor hours to skilled maintenance work.
Golf resorts cut round times sufficiently to open additional tee times through AI pace optimization systems.
Service businesses deploying AI operationally achieve measurable results by treating it as core operations infrastructure.

Dynamic pricing engines adjust tee time rates based on demand patterns, weather, and booking velocity. Pace-of-play AI monitors player progress and optimizes course flow to reduce bottlenecks. Autonomous mowing systems handle routine maintenance, freeing staff for specialized turf management and customer service tasks. These implementations demonstrate how service businesses can deploy AI as operational infrastructure rather than experimental technology.
